Gilman reagent (LiR2Cu)

from class:

Organic Chemistry

Definition

A Gilman reagent is an organometallic compound used in organic chemistry that consists of lithium, copper, and two organic groups attached to the copper. It is employed in nucleophilic substitution reactions for creating carbon-carbon bonds between organic halides and alkenes or alkynes.
